51 City of Elk River - Parks and Recreation Master Plan Chapter 5: How We Get There <br />Rivers Edge Commons <br />Rivers Edge Commons is located in downtown Elk River at the junction of the <br />Elk River and Mississippi Rivers. The park was constructed in 2007 and features <br />a hillside performance venue and a street level plaza with a popular in-grade <br />fountain that is both a focal point and interactive play element. The park is a <br />successful connection to the river and has strengthened downtown’s long term <br />viability. The commons is home to a successful summer concert series, movies in <br />the park, and special events that bring over 20,000 people to downtown annually. <br />The venue’s overwhelming popularity has lead to performance seating regularly <br />filling to capacity and beyond. <br />Recommended improvements include expanding the seating and performance <br />areas to the west, a second upper plaza and shelter, a stormwater waterfall, and an <br />ADA accessible, seasonal dock.
